How To Clean Baby Toys: The Ultimate Guide WonderBaby.org

WebThe Method: bring 1-2 quarts of water to boil in a large stockpot. Turn off heat. Submerge toys for 5 minutes and then remove carefully with a utensil (I use salad tongs). Place on a cooling rack to air dry. This method works for: pacifiers, hard plastic toys, silicone toys, baby bottles Homemade Sanitizer Spray WebFeb 7, 2024 · While cleaning battery-operated baby toys, remember to remove the batteries. Add 10-15 drops of dish soap to a bowl of hot water and clean it with a dry, microfibre cloth to avoid water seepage. To disinfect battery toys, remove the batteries and disinfect them using a diluted bleach solution. Do not submerge the toys in the solution.

Spray baby toys with plain vinegar or hydrogen peroxide and leave to … WebJul 20, 2024 · To clean non-washable toys, spot clean stains. Start with a white cloth. Do not use a colored cloth which can cause the color to transfer. Dip the cloth in a solution of one teaspoon gentle detergent and one cup of plain cool water. Blot at the stains and keep moving to a clean area of the cloth as the stains are transferred.
